Islamabad, The Gulf Observer: Prime Minister Muhammad Shehbaz Sharif on Wednesday commended the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ia for its constructive efforts in promoting peace and stability in the Middle East, as well as its pivotal role in facilitating the ceasefire understanding between Pakistan and India.

The Prime Minister expressed these views during a meeting with the Ambassador of Saudi Arabia to Pakistan, H.E. Nawaf bin Saeed Al Malkiy, held in Islamabad. He fondly recalled his recent warm and cordial telephone conversation with Crown Prince and Prime Minister of the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, His Royal Highness Prince Mohammed bin Salman bin Abdulaziz Al Saud, on June 24, during which they exchanged views on regional developments.

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if conveyed his profound regards and best wishes to the Custodian of the Two Holy Mosques, King Salman bin Abdulaziz Al Saud, and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man, praising the visionary leadership of the Kingdom.

Referring to Pakistan’s assumption of the rotating presidency of the United Nations Security Council (UNSC) for the month of July, the Prime Minister expressed hope for Saudi Arabia’s continued support in ensuring that Pakistan’s tenure at the Council is productive, effective, and reflective of shared values of peace and cooperation.

Ambassador Nawaf bin Saeed Al Malkiy thanked Prime Minister Sharif for Pakistan’s longstanding and constructive role in promoting peace and stability in the region. He reaffirmed Saudi Arabia’s commitment to strengthening bilateral relations and working closely with Pakistan on regional and global matters of mutual interest.
